      Album Details

      Dive into the enchanting world of classic American songwriting with Morton Gould and His Orchestra's "Kern and Porter Favorites." Released in 2015 under the TP4 Music label, this exotica-infused album is a delightful collection of 11 timeless tunes, spanning a total of 45 minutes. Gould, a celebrated American composer, conductor, and pianist, masterfully interprets the works of legendary songwriters Jerome Kern and Cole Porter, offering a fresh perspective on beloved standards.

      The album opens with the iconic "Night and Day," setting the stage for a journey through a mix of well-known and lesser-known gems. From the playful "Jockey on the Carousel" to the romantic "All the Things You Are," and the sultry "Smoke Gets in Your Eyes," each track showcases Gould's exceptional arranging skills and the orchestra's virtuosic performances. The album also features the enchanting "The Way You Look Tonight" and the reflective "Yesterdays," demonstrating the enduring appeal of Kern and Porter's compositions.

      "Kern and Porter Favorites" is not just a tribute to the Great American Songbook but also a testament to Morton Gould's enduring legacy as a masterful interpreter of classic American music. Whether you're a longtime fan of Gould's work or a newcomer to the world of exotica and classic American standards, this album is sure to captivate and charm. So, sit back, relax, and let the lush orchestrations and timeless melodies transport you to a bygone era of elegance and sophistication.

      About Morton Gould

      Morton Gould, a celebrated American composer, conductor, and pianist, left an indelible mark on 20th-century music with his unique blend of popular idioms and traditional compositional forms. Born in Richmond Hill, New York, in 1913, Gould was a child prodigy known for his remarkable ability to improvise and compose. His prolific career spanned decades, producing works that mirrored the evolving moods and outlook of America. Gould's versatility and courageous approach to creating intelligent, approachable music endeared him to both serious music enthusiasts and casual listeners alike. His genre-defying compositions, often categorized under exotica, continue to captivate audiences with their innovative fusion of styles and emotional depth. Gould's legacy endures as a testament to his enduring influence on American music.
